Multilinear Evolution Equations for Time-Harmonic Flows

Jens Hoppe

hep-tharXiv:hep-th/9604033

Abstract

It is shown that time-harmonic hypersurface motions in various, conformally flat, N-dimensional manifolds admit a multilinear description, dL/dt= L, M1, ... , MN-2 , automatically generating infinitely many conserved quantities, as well as leading to new (integrable) matrix equations. Interestingly, the conformal factor can be changed without changing L.
